Форум 1С
Программистам, бухгалтерам, администраторам, пользователям
Задай вопрос - получи решение проблемы
22 ноя 2024, 07:09

Начальный остаток в СКД при одинаковых суммах в регистре накопления

Автор МаксБУХ, 24 июл 2015, 12:50

0 Пользователей и 1 гость просматривают эту тему.

МаксБУХ

Здравствуйте! Наверное я подтупливаю, но никак не могу сообразить почему при записях в регистре накопления с одинаковыми суммами, в отчете сумма на начало дня переносится только по последней по дате записи? Поясню: есть документ, в табличной части которого отражаются суммы по конкретным датам. К примеру, 28.07.2015 - 15000 рублей и 29.07.2015 - 15000 рублей. При формировании отчета, собранного через СКД, на конец дня 28.07.2015 г. будет указан остаток -15000 рублей, этот же остаток должен отразиться как остаток на начало 29.07.2015 г. Но этого не происходит: на начало дня 29.07.2015 остаток 0, а на конец дня 29.07.2015 г. остаток -15000 рублей. И, о ЧУДО, на 30.07.2015 остаток на начало дня также равен - 15000 рублей. Более того, если в одном из дней изменить сумму, скажем поставить 28.07.2015 г. 15500 рублей, то на конец 28.07.2015 будет остаток -15500, на начало 29.07.2015 г. остаток -15500, на конец дня 29.07.2015 г. остаток -30500 рублей. Подскажите, пожалуйста, так и должно быть или я что-то не так делаю? Огромное спасибо!

vitasw

У меня есть большой черный ящик. Как он работает - никому не расскажу. Но представляете, он показывает какую-то лабуду. Как исправить?
Как думаете, много умных ответов я получу на подобный вопрос?

МаксБУХ

Цитата: vitasw от 24 июл 2015, 14:13
У меня есть большой черный ящик. Как он работает - никому не расскажу. Но представляете, он показывает какую-то лабуду. Как исправить?
Как думаете, много умных ответов я получу на подобный вопрос?
Намекаете на то, что надо выгрузку приложить?:) Это пожалуйста. Я просто по простоте своей думал, что ответ лежат на поверхности...

Дмитрий@


vitasw


МаксБУХ

Цитата: Дмитрий@ от 24 июл 2015, 14:16
Скиньте запрос.
Ранее я выгрузил базу. Она только разрабатывается, поэтому не жалко)))
А запрос вот какой:
ВЫБРАТЬ
   ДвиженияПоДоговорамОстаткиИОбороты.СуммаНачальныйОстаток,
   ДвиженияПоДоговорамОстаткиИОбороты.СуммаКонечныйОстаток,
   ДвиженияПоДоговорамОстаткиИОбороты.СуммаОборот,
   ДвиженияПоДоговорамОстаткиИОбороты.ДатаДО,
   ДвиженияПоДоговорамОстаткиИОбороты.СуммаПриход,
   ДвиженияПоДоговорамОстаткиИОбороты.СуммаРасход,
   ДвиженияПоДоговорамОстаткиИОбороты.НомерДоговора,
   ДвиженияПоДоговорамОстаткиИОбороты.Адрес,
   ДвиженияПоДоговорамОстаткиИОбороты.Контрагент,
   ДвиженияПоДоговорамОстаткиИОбороты.Период,
   ДвиженияПоДоговорамОстаткиИОбороты.НомерСтроки
ИЗ
   РегистрНакопления.ДвиженияПоДоговорам.ОстаткиИОбороты(, , Запись, , ) КАК ДвиженияПоДоговорамОстаткиИОбороты
В отчет выводятся данные по  ДатаДо в дополнении по дням
Добавлено: 24 июл 2015, 14:18


Цитата: vitasw от 24 июл 2015, 14:18
Какой отчет проверять?
Платежный календарь
Добавлено: 24 июл 2015, 14:20


Цитата: vitasw от 24 июл 2015, 14:18
Какой отчет проверять?
платежный календарь

Дмитрий@

В виртуальной таблице "Метод дополнения = ДвиженияИГраницыПериода", и все нормально будет.

МаксБУХ

Цитата: Дмитрий@ от 24 июл 2015, 14:38
В виртуальной таблице "Метод дополнения = ДвиженияИГраницыПериода", и все нормально будет.
Дмитрий, к сожалению, не работает. Также не видит начальный остаток пока суммы одинаковые не закончатся.

Дмитрий@


МаксБУХ

Цитата: Дмитрий@ от 24 июл 2015, 14:56
У меня работает, наверно баг платформы
А Вы в моем выгрузке делали?
Добавлено: 24 июл 2015, 15:15


Цитата: Дмитрий@ от 24 июл 2015, 14:56
У меня работает, наверно баг платформы
Просто, если в моей выгрузке - то не работает. Посмторите, если вы в документе Договор с Поставщиком ставите одинаковые суммы в разные даты, то в отчете отразиться все, конечно, верно, но только не остатки: конечный остаток не будет равен начальному, в результате чего конечный остаток следующий не будет равен той сумме, которая должна быть. А вот, если суммы поменять, то все заработает. Я вот чего не пойму: почему компоновка так из регистра забирает? получается, что главное - это сумма (ресурс), а не какие-то там измерения, периоды и т.п.?

Теги:

Похожие темы (5)

Рейтинг@Mail.ru

Поиск